The Big March of Animals, identified by the code FET-EN048, is a Quick-Play Spell card released as part of the Flaming Eternity expansion for the Yu-Gi-Oh! Trading card game. Card Text
Abilities, attacks, oracle text, and flavor text printed on the card.
Until the end of this turn, all face-up Beast-Type monsters on your side of the field gain 200 ATK for each Beast-Type monster on your side of the field.
